Advertisement
Guest User

Untitled

a guest
Nov 15th, 2019
95
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. function tokeletes(szam){
  2.     if(typeof szam !== "number"){
  3.         return false;
  4.     }
  5.     let sum = 0;
  6.     for(let i = 0;i < szam;i++){
  7.         if(szam%i === 0){
  8.             sum += i;
  9.         }
  10.     }
  11.     if(sum === szam){
  12.         return true;
  13.     }
  14.     else{
  15.         return false;
  16.     }
  17. }
  18.  
  19. class Webbongeszo{
  20.     constructor(memoria = 8192){
  21.         this.lapok = [];
  22.         this.memoria = memoria;
  23.         this._memoriafogyasztas;
  24.     }
  25.     get memoriafogyasztas(){
  26.         return this._memoriafogyasztas;
  27.     }
  28.     set memoriafogyasztas(szam){
  29.         if(szam < 0){
  30.             this._memoriafogyasztas = 0;
  31.         }
  32.         else if(szam > this._memoria){
  33.             this._memoriafogyasztas = this.memoria;
  34.         }
  35.         else{
  36.             this._memoriafogyasztas = szam;
  37.         }
  38.  
  39.     }
  40.     ujLap(url){
  41.         this.lapok.push(url);
  42.         this.memoriafogyasztas += Math.floor(Math.random()*1100 + 100);
  43.     }
  44.     lapBezar(){
  45.         this.lapok.pop();
  46.         this.memoriafogyasztas -= Math.floor(Math.random()*970 + 30);
  47.     }
  48.     panik(){
  49.         this.lapok = [];
  50.         this.memoriafogyasztas = 10;
  51.     }
  52.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ement